STP40NF10L N-Channel Power MOSFET — 100V / 40A, TO-220, Logic-Level Gate
STP40NF10L N-Channel Power MOSFET 100V / 40A, TO-220, Logic-Level Gate
Compatible JST cables for sensors and modules — secure & reliable. Shop now.
Couldn't load pickup availability
STP40NF10L N-Channel Power MOSFET — 100V / 40A, TO-220
The STP40NF10L is a logic-level N-channel power MOSFET from STMicroelectronics rated at 100V drain-source voltage and 40A continuous drain current, with an on-resistance of just 28mΩ @ Vgs=10V. The “L” suffix denotes a logic-level gate threshold — the device turns on fully with a 4.5V gate drive, making it directly compatible with 5V Arduino and 3.3V microcontroller GPIO without a gate driver IC in most low-frequency switching applications.
Key Specifications
| Parameter | Value |
|---|---|
| Channel Type | N-Channel |
| Drain-Source Voltage (Vds) | 100V |
| Continuous Drain Current (Id) | 40A @ Tc=25°C |
| Pulsed Drain Current (Idm) | 160A |
| On-Resistance (Rds(on)) | 28mΩ @ Vgs=10V |
| Gate Threshold Voltage (Vgs(th)) | 1.0V – 2.5V |
| Logic-Level Gate Drive | Fully on @ Vgs=4.5V |
| Total Power Dissipation | 110W @ Tc=25°C |
| Gate Charge (Qg) | 43nC typical |
| Body Diode Forward Voltage | 1.3V typical |
| Package | TO-220 (through-hole) |
| Operating Temperature | -55°C to +175°C |
| Manufacturer | STMicroelectronics |
| RoHS Compliant | Yes |
Why Choose the STP40NF10L?
- Logic-level gate (“L” suffix) — fully enhanced at 4.5V Vgs, drives directly from 5V Arduino or 3.3V MCU GPIO without a dedicated gate driver in low-frequency applications
- Low Rds(on) = 28mΩ — minimal conduction loss at 40A; only 1.12W dissipated at 20A continuous
- 100V rating — suitable for 12V, 24V, and 48V motor and power supply circuits with ample voltage headroom
- TO-220 package — easy heatsinking, breadboard-compatible leads, industry-standard footprint
- Integrated body diode — built-in freewheeling diode for inductive load switching (motors, solenoids)
Typical Applications
- DC motor speed control (PWM switching, H-bridge low-side)
- High-current LED dimmer (12V/24V strips)
- Solenoid and relay driver
- DC-DC buck converter low-side switch
- Battery management system (BMS) discharge switch
- Electronic load and dummy load circuit
- Arduino/Raspberry Pi high-current GPIO switch
Driving from Arduino (5V GPIO)
Connect the gate directly to an Arduino PWM pin via a 100–470Ω gate resistor (limits gate current spikes). Connect source to GND. The STP40NF10L will switch fully on with 5V Vgs. For 3.3V MCUs, verify Rds(on) at Vgs=3.3V in the datasheet — a gate driver (e.g. TC4427) is recommended for high-frequency PWM above 20kHz.
Frequently Asked Questions
Q: Do I need a heatsink?
At low duty cycles and currents under ~5A, no heatsink is needed. Above 10A continuous or high PWM frequencies, attach a TO-220 heatsink with thermal paste. At 40A continuous, the junction temperature will exceed safe limits without adequate heatsinking.
Q: Can I use this in an H-bridge for bidirectional motor control?
Yes — use four STP40NF10L in a full H-bridge configuration. For the high-side switches, a bootstrap gate driver (e.g. IR2104, DRV8302) is required to generate the above-supply gate voltage needed to turn on high-side N-channel MOSFETs.
Q: What is the difference between STP40NF10L and STP40NF10?
The “L” suffix indicates a logic-level gate threshold (Vgs(th) 1.0–2.5V, fully on at 4.5V). The standard STP40NF10 requires a higher gate drive voltage (typically 10V) for full enhancement. Use the “L” version for direct microcontroller drive.
Package Contents
- 1× STP40NF10L N-Channel Power MOSFET (TO-220)

Blog posts
View all-
Best JST Connector Crimping Tools in 2026: Engi...
Choosing the wrong crimping tool ruins JST connectors and wastes wire. This guide compares the top crimping tools for JST SH, GH, PH, XH, and VH series — including Engineer...
Best JST Connector Crimping Tools in 2026: Engi...
Choosing the wrong crimping tool ruins JST connectors and wastes wire. This guide compares the top crimping tools for JST SH, GH, PH, XH, and VH series — including Engineer...
-
Molex KK 254 vs Mini-Fit Jr. vs Micro-Fit 3.0: ...
Choosing between Molex KK 254, Mini-Fit Jr., and Micro-Fit 3.0? This guide compares pitch, current rating, locking mechanism, wire gauge, and typical applications — with decision tables, part number references,...
Molex KK 254 vs Mini-Fit Jr. vs Micro-Fit 3.0: ...
Choosing between Molex KK 254, Mini-Fit Jr., and Micro-Fit 3.0? This guide compares pitch, current rating, locking mechanism, wire gauge, and typical applications — with decision tables, part number references,...
-
DuPont Connector vs JST PH 2.0: Pinout, Specs &...
Not sure whether to use a DuPont 2.54mm or JST PH 2.0mm connector? This guide compares pitch, locking mechanism, current rating, pinout, and best use cases — so you can...
DuPont Connector vs JST PH 2.0: Pinout, Specs &...
Not sure whether to use a DuPont 2.54mm or JST PH 2.0mm connector? This guide compares pitch, locking mechanism, current rating, pinout, and best use cases — so you can...